Augmented reality system lets you see through walls


Date: 4/3/2010

Source: www.newscientist.com

It is now possible for drivers to see through buildings and around blind corners to help to minimise the risk of collision with hidden obstacles. The prototype of an augmented reality system was presented at the International Symposium on Mixed and Augmented Reality in Orlando, Florida.

The prototype combines images from two cameras: one that captures the driver’s view and the other that monitors the “invisible” view beyond the visual obstruction. A processor within the vehicle then combines the views and projects what is hidden from the driver’s view.  Existing CCTV cameras could be used to provide the view of invisible scenes, whereas the driver’s view could be monitored by cameras mounted on cars.
